项目介绍
本项目为基于MATLAB的风力发电系统建模与运行仿真平台。项目旨在构建一个完整的、模块化的风力发电系统仿真环境,涵盖从风力资源模拟到电能并网的全过程。通过该平台,用户可以研究风速特性、风机气动性能、最大功率点跟踪控制策略以及系统并网运行特性,为风力发电系统的设计、分析和优化提供有效的仿真工具。
功能特性
- 风速模拟模块:支持基于历史时间序列数据或指定威布尔分布参数生成风速数据。
- 风机特性建模:实现风机气动模型,计算叶尖速比、功率系数与机械功率。
- 功率控制策略:包含最大功率点跟踪控制算法,模拟风机在不同风速区间的运行状态与桨距角控制。
- 电网连接仿真:可设置电网参数,对并网点的电压、波形质量等进行分析。
- 结果可视化与分析:提供功率输出、转速、性能参数等多维度动态曲线及统计报告。
使用方法
- 环境准备:确保您的计算机已安装所需版本的MATLAB。
- 参数配置:根据需要修改或配置输入参数,包括风速模型参数、风机物理参数(如叶片半径、额定功率)、控制参数以及仿真时间设置。
- 运行仿真:在MATLAB命令窗口或编辑器中运行主程序。
- 结果查看:仿真完成后,系统将自动生成并显示功率曲线、性能指标变化图等结果。用户可分析图表数据或查阅生成的报告。
系统要求
- 操作系统:Windows / macOS / Linux
- 软件平台:MATLAB R2018a 或更高版本
文件说明
主程序文件作为整个仿真平台的调度中枢,负责集成并协调各个子模块的运行。其主要能力包括:初始化风速模型与风机系统参数,执行核心仿真循环以模拟风力发电系统的动态运行过程,调用功率控制算法模块计算实时状态,协调数据记录与处理流程,并最终生成可视化的仿真结果图表与性能分析数据。